Web30 jan. 2024 · A /24 network has a total of 256 addresses to represent devices that are part of it. Note: The last eight bits are all zeroes. The bits in a mask can only be zeroes from right to left, there cannot be an address with a zero in the middle, such as 11111011. What is a 255.255 254.0 subnet? 255.255.254.0 = 1 bit less than 24 bits mask, so (256 x 2) – 2 hosts = 510. Web3 dec. 2024 · So, Network ID bits= 24 (first three octets), Host ID bits= 8 (Last octet) The network IP address of the given IP address is 201.20.30.0. The number of hosts in each network is 28– 2= 254. The broadcast IP address is 201.20.30.255. 1. This question can’t be answered right away because you first have to have an idea of the IP … Web14 aug. 2012 · There are two parts to an IP address, the network number and the host number. The subnet mask shows what part is which. /24 means that the first 24 bits of the IP address are part of the Network number (192.168.0) the last part is part of the host address (1-254). WebIPv4 /24 = 256 IP addresses. As the calculation above shows, there are a total of 256 IP addresses in a /24 block. Web17 nov. 2024 · The subnet mask 255.255.255.0 converts to a 32-bit binary value: 11111111 11111111 11111111 00000000. The 0 digits of this mask span the IP range of the subnet—8 bits or up to 256 addresses in this case. A larger number of smaller-sized subnetworks can also be defined by modifying the mask as shown in the table below. The wildcard mask is an inverted mask where the matching IP address or range is based on 0 bits. The additional bits are set to 1 as no match required. The wildcard 0.0.0.0 is used to match a single IP address. florida community college houstonWeb21 apr. 2024 · The first thing you’d do is enter a URL into your browser, which queries your domain name server (DNS) to find the IP address associated with that website.
